For a 7-year-old Indian girl, the World Health Organization (WHO) growth standards provide a reference. However, it's important to note that growth is influenced by various factors, including genetics, nutrition, and overall health.

- **Height:** The average height for a 7-year-old Indian girl might be around 115-120 cm, but a healthy range could extend beyond this.
- **Weight:** The average weight could be around 20-25 kg, but, again, there is a range of healthy weights.
These figures are general estimates, and it's crucial to consider individual growth patterns and consult with a pediatrician for a more accurate assessment based on your child's specific circumstances. Regular check-ups with a healthcare professional allow for monitoring growth trends and addressing any concerns that may arise.
